Transaction 8682a1d5cfb0417d9fe5d3811a6b85547c9b91a937accfd916ea15c8ee3bcfc8
4 Input
2 Outputs
- 8682a1d5cfb0417d9fe5d3811a6b85547c9b91a937accfd916ea15c8ee3bcfc8:0
- 8682a1d5cfb0417d9fe5d3811a6b85547c9b91a937accfd916ea15c8ee3bcfc8:1
value 10000000
address 37taouPKGYkcsyehcTpfenfy6nCaP3oXFf
value 868376
address 1E6Ed34hckhLMNvPUUpd9QeeHYMhPyVg1U